Lane Restrictions Scheduled for US 41 in Vanderburgh County

Minimal delays expected

EVANSVILLE, Ind. -- The Indiana Department of Transportation (INDOT) is advising motorists there will be temporary lane restrictions on U.S. Route 41 (U.S. 41) near the Ohio River. 

On Monday, November 9, INDOT maintenance crews will be patching potholes in the southbound driving lane from Interstate 164 to the Ohio River Bridges.  It is anticipated work will begin at approximately 7:30 a.m. local time and be complete by 2:00 p.m., weather permitting.
